POLICE have called for farmers to drive their tractors slower after a flurry of complaints from residents in Dalton.
The force says residents have raised concerns about "the speed and manner" of how the vehicles have been driven through the town in recent weeks.
All farmers are being asked to advise their workers and contractors to drive with more care.
PCSO Samantha Thomas added: "It has been brought to our attention that the tractors often have trailers attached and some of the load falls out of the trailers into the highway making the roads dangerous for other road users.
"Could I please ask that all farmers give words of advice to any farm worker or contractors that may be responsible."
